Abstract
Objectives: To identify factors in digital information and communication devices that affect adolescents. Methods: A literature review was conducted involving research and analysis in a scientific database. Using inclusion and exclusion criteria, 8 articles were selected, providing significant insights into the topic. Results: The research, reading, and analysis of the obtained results highlighted four main themes: "Side effects of digital technology in adolescence"; "Adolescence shaped by digital technology"; "Digital adolescence: a call for further research"; and "Digital technology: not all thorns". Bardin's recommendations guided the systematic approach of this research. Final considerations: The study reveals various factors influencing behavior and potential risks to the mental health of adolescents as users of digital information and communication Technologies
